What Months To Go
This is the most important of all considerations. You can probably get cheaper prices at certain times of the year, but you should wonder if it is the rainy season in the place you are going! You also might consider that even down in the tropics, it can get a little chilly in the evenings during the winter and this may spoil some of your fun.
Check with your travel agent before booking and make sure the weather is going to fit in with what you want to get done.

Accommodations
There really is no other way to go besides the ‘all inclusive’ route. This by far is your best value and leaves the least headaches to get in the way of enjoying your vacation. The key with all inclusives is to stay at one that is higher class and top rated. This way you will be assured of good food and better selection and service.
Don’t Drink The Local Water
This one sounds cliche, but I never recommend you drink the water in any foreign country. You don’t want to take any chances on ruining your vacation because of stomach issues. Pretty much any place you go in the tropics will have plenty of bottled water available and you should drink that only!
